Guest guest Posted May 12, 2001 Report Share Posted May 12, 2001 * Exported from MasterCook * Wayne's Tofu Chili Recipe By : Simply Vegan by Debra Wasserman, page 107 Serving Size : 8 Preparation Time :0:00 Categories : Soyfoods Beans And Legumes Main Dishes, Vegetarian Soups And Stews Amount Measure Ingredient -- Preparation Method -------- ------------ -------------------------------- 1 pound tofu -- cubed in small cubed in small pieces 2 tablespoons oil 2 onions -- chopped 3 green peppers -- chopped 28 ounces canned crushed tomatoes 15 ounces black-eyed peas -- drained 15 ounces canned kidney beans -- drained 15 ounces canned white beans -- drained 2 jalapeno peppers -- minced Garlic and chili powder to taste (Serves 8) Sauté tofu in oil for 10 minutes. Add chopped onions and green peppers, and stir-fry 5 minutes longer. Lower heat. Add tomatoes, peas, beans, jalapeno peppers, and spices. Simmer for 12 minutes. You can add some tomato paste if sauce is too thin. You can also freeze the chili to serve later.
